This story was originally published on the WTFDA Forums on July 30, 2019.

This is why I check the RPC every day the IFT’s open.

Today, the only new item for an FM station was an item that, unlike anything I’ve ever seen, had as its title the letter number alone. It may be one of the most important items to ever hit the RPC.

It’s a letter from Rafael Eslava Herrada, the head of the Concessions and Services Unit, to the Compliance Unit, informing them that because they did not pay their renewal fees on time, 17 stations have lost their concessions.


(Revision note: the letter was removed from the RPC several days later, but has been mirrored and can be consulted through El Economista.)

The two most-affected groups are Organización Radiofónica Mexicana, a Radiorama component, which will lose 9 stations (two of which it does not operate), and MegaRadio, losing 6 stations, all in Ciudad Juárez.

The full list of lost stations is as follows:

Ciudad Juárez: XHH 100.7, XEZOL 860, XEFV 1000, XEWR 1110, XEF 1420, XEJPV 1560
Tapachula: XHTAK 103.5
Tuxtla Gutiérrez: XHUE 99.3
Gómez Palacio: XHBP 90.3, XHTJ 94.7, XHGZ 99.5, XHDN 101.1, XHVK 106.7 -> 96.7
Oaxaca: XHYN 102.9
Cosoleacaque, Ver.: XHEMI 105.7
Ixhuatlancillo, Ver.: XHOV 97.3
Xalapa, Ver.: XHJA 102.5

Update 1: There are a variety of legal challenges to these cases already, according to my searches. The RPC also marked 12 more stations as expired:

Ciudad de México: XEDA-AM 1290
Culiacán: XHENZ-FM 92.9
Jojutla, Mor.: XHZPC-FM 103.7
León: XHOI-FM 92.3
Manzanillo: XHECS-FM 96.1
Mazatlán: XHST-FM 94.7
Monterrey: XHQQ 93.3, XEMN 600, XEH 1420
Santa Ana, Son.: XHAB-FM 98.7
Xalapa, Ver.: XHOT 97.7, XHWA 98.5

This story was picked up by El Economista newspaper several days later. That led to a categorical denial from MegaRadio, which you can read here.
